M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
which
studies
topics
relating to open
education res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ses.
Modern
gains in
electronic educational technology are empowering
learners
all around the world
to participate in courses online.
These massive open online courses are
free
for learners but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
There are a lot of
subjects that
e-learning technology institutions
are considering
now that e-learning technology is
improving so swiftly.
MOOCs support interactions between students and professors with user forums and other forms of online communities.
